#c99b98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c99b98 is composed of 78.8% red, 60.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.9%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.2% and a lightness of 69.2%. #c99b98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#933731.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#c99b98 color description : Grayish red.
#c99b98 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c99b98 has RGB values of R:201, G:155,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.24,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13212568.
